Posts - Bill - HR 1565 Voluntary Public Access Improvement Act of 2025
house 02/25/2025 - 119th Congress
We are working to reauthorize and fund the Voluntary Public Access and Habitat Incentive Program, aiming to enhance public access to private lands for wildlife-related activities while encouraging the preservation of natural habitats. This legislation proposes a $150 million funding allocation from 2025 to 2029, promoting conservation efforts and bolstering opportunities for outdoor recreation.
